This document shows how to install the EP-DDS Skimmer Transducer
and how to connect it to a NMEA 2000 network.
NMEA 2000 is the communication bus standard developed by the
National Marine Electronics Association (NMEA) for use in boats.
Lowrance has introduced a line of products that can communicate over
a NMEA 2000 network (LowranceNet).
All Lowrance NMEA 2000 capable devices are either NMEA 2000
certified or certification is pending.
CAUTION:
Installing LowranceNET NMEA 2000 devices is significantly
different from installing earlier Lowrance components without
NMEA 2000 features. You should read all of the installation
instructions before proceeding. Decide where you want to install
all components before drilling any holes in your vessel.
Some sonar or GPS display units may require a software upgrade to
display NMEA 2000 data correctly. For free software upgrades or
additional information on the LowranceNet NMEA 2000
system, visit our web site, www.lowrance.com.

  • Page 4: Transducer Installation

    These instructions show how to install your Skimmer transducer on a transom. The EP-DDS Skimmer transducer uses a two-piece, plastic kick-up mounting bracket. A kick-up bracket prevents the transducer from being damaged if it strikes an object while the boat is moving. If the transducer hits an object and kicks-up, the bracket can easily be pushed back into place without tools.

  • Page 6 NOTE: Some aluminum boats with strakes or ribs on the outside of the hull create large amounts of turbulence at high speed. Usually, these boats have large outboard motors capable of propelling the boat faster than 35 mph. A good transom location on aluminum boats is between the ribs closest to the engine.
